Hey Woody!

I grew up masturbating with Vaseline and I still like to use it, even for f–king.  If I’m careful that it doesn’t rip the condom is there any harm in using it?

—   The smell makes me hard

Dear Smell:

You might not know the condom ripped until it’s too late, and make no mistake about it, it will rip.  Stick with water-soluble lubes.  “Water-soluble” is a fancy way of saying the lube washes away easily with water.   Either that or it means you can get herpes from drinking tap water.  I forget.

Vaseline isn’t water-soluble.  It’s a petroleum jelly.  It’ll stick to you like that 18-year-old you plugged just to say you did him but now he won’t leave you alone.

Anyway, forget Vaseline.  You might as well put the condoms in a blender and hit the puree button.  Besides, there’s another reason not to use Vaseline: it promotes infection.

Why?  Because it’s hard to wash off with soap and water.  And that means whatever gets trapped in the Vaseline, like infection-causing bacteria, stays way past its welcome.  You know, like your last late night mistake.  You want to get rid of the little buggers as fast as you can or they’ll make your life miserable.

If you really insist on using Vaseline, then use it with condoms made out of polyurethane, which doesn’t degrade when it comes in contact with oil.  Many people claim polyurethane condoms transmit sensation better.  The problem is choice.  There are only two condoms made of polyurethane—the Avanti male condom and the Reality female condom.
